1986 PLC 315

ABDUL GHAFFAR vs OKARA TEXTILE MILLS Ltd.

Citation1986 PLC 315
CourtLabour Appellate Tribunal
Case No.Appeal No.LHR-265 of 1985
Date1985-10-11
Judge(s)Sardar Muhammad Abdul Ghafoor Khan Lodhi
ResultAppeal accepted

The decision, dated 4-4-1985 recorded by the learned Presiding Officer, Punjab Labour Court No.3, Ferozewala at Lahore has been challenged, whereby the appellant was directed to be re-instated in service but the respondent was permitted to hold inquiry into the charges levelled against the appellant. Back benefits were directed to depend upon the result of the inquiry if any made by the respondent.

2. Admittedly, no charge-sheet was issued to the appellant before his services were terminated.

According to Standing Order 15(4), the alleged misconduct is brought to the notice of the employee concerned within one month of its commission or within one month of the date on which the employer comes to know of it. Period of limitation for charge---sheeting the appellant had expired long before the Labour Court had permitted fresh inquiry. This is a mandatory provision of Standing Order 15(4) that the misconduct should be brought to the knowledge of the worker concerned. Since no charge-sheet was given, no question of holding inquiry in the charges could arise. The permission given by the learned lower Court for holding inquiry is illegal and thus not sustainable and the appellant could have been directed to be re-instated without allowing the, respondent to hold inquiry into the charges.

3. So far as back benefits are concerned, the appellant stated on oath that after the termination of his services, he remained jobless. So he was entitled to back benefits also.

4. As a result the appeal is accepted and modifying the impugned decision of the learned lower Court, the permission given to the respondent to hold inquiry is set aside and the appellant is allowed) full back benefits.
